Model of a Stupa

The Metropolitan Museum of Art

The Model of a Stupa by an unknown artist depicts a black, intricately carved metal object with a square base. The base features a patterned design and a short pillar on each corner. A tiered structure rises from the base, comprising a large inverted cone with a carved rim, followed by a large sphere, then a smaller cone, and finally a small cone topped with a sphere.
